The Most Striking Contrasts

Global Role: Iran sees itself as a pole of influence in the world, a civilization-state that challenges global norms. Its foreign policy is a core part of its national identity. Honduras’s foreign policy is largely shaped by its relationship with the US and its Central American neighbors. Its primary focus is on internal challenges: economic development and public security.

Natural Landscape: Iran is a land of dramatic, arid beauty—vast deserts, salt flats, and rugged, snow-capped mountains. Honduras is a world of tropical green: lush rainforests, cloud-draped mountains, and the stunningly beautiful Bay Islands, home to part of the Mesoamerican Barrier Reef. One landscape is defined by its starkness and scale; the other by its biodiversity and vibrancy.

Historical Narrative: Iran’s story is one of empires, poetry, and a continuous cultural identity stretching back millennia. Honduras’s pre-Columbian history is rich, especially the Mayan ruins of Copán, but its modern story has been one of political instability and struggle. It is a nation focused on writing its next chapter, rather than resting on its ancient ones.

The Tourist Experience

A tour of Iran is a deep dive into world history. You’ll be humbled by the grandeur of ancient Persepolis, mesmerized by the art of Isfahan, and welcomed by a famously hospitable people. It’s a journey for the mind.A tour of Honduras is an adventure in nature. You can explore the magnificent Mayan sculptures at Copán, dive with whale sharks off the coast of Utila, and relax on the white-sand beaches of Roatán. It’s a journey for the thrill-seeker and nature lover.

💡 The Surprise Fact

Iran is home to the Asiatic cheetah, one of the rarest cat species on Earth, a symbol of its unique and arid ecosystem. Honduras is home to the "Lluvia de Peces" (Rain of Fish), a legendary phenomenon in the department of Yoro where locals claim it literally rains fish once or twice a year, a mystery that continues to fascinate scientists.
